Hello-
I've been happily using PDFSharp for a year or so now, and now I'm considering using MigraDoc for a different project where I'll be performing a somewhat complex mail-merge-like function on the same document (about 100 pages) over and over. The document currently exists in Microsoft Word format, so I want to manually convert it to .mdddl, perform my mail merge on the mdddl at run-time, and render a PDF or an image to the client.

However, I can't seem to find any documentation on how the .mdddl format actually works...There's a simple "Hello World" example but that will only get me so far. Is there any documentation on each construct of the mdddl language?

When using MigraDoc in our applications, we moved away from MDDDL and now create documents using the Document Object Model (DOM).

The MDDDL documentation was created around 2002, but it's in German only.

In the beginning we used to start with Word documents, convert them to MDDDL and add some code.
We also created Office Converters that are no longer maintained. They are available in German only. They can convert parts of Word or Excel documents or complete documents to MDDDL. They were created and tested with Office 2000 and may not work with later Office versions.
